Regarding “Road to Ruin” (1/21), the editors—as always—rely on the Koch Brothers’ (American Legislative Exchange Council, Illinois Policy Institute) analysis of yearly Illinois population loss of ¼ of 1% to argue for lower taxes, decreased environmental and workplace regulation, and governmental austerity in all areas that actually help people (which excludes military spending).

This is part of a national libertarian-neoliberal agenda to convince state legislatures to participate in a race to the bottom characterized by decreased taxes on the wealthy, increased concentration of wealth, income stagnation for at least the bottom 50%, destruction of remaining unions (especially public employees), privatization of public education, and opposition to private insurance-based Obamacare, which for the Koch Brothers isn’t privatized enough.

Such state-level policies, when implemented in a critical mass of states, insure a continuation of the above trends in all states, whether they gain or lose population—a trivial artifact of the brutal class warfare promoted by the Koch Brothers and the editors of the News-Gazette.

The federal context of state-level policy is vital: a privatized healthcare system that wastes a trillion dollars or two; a military-industrial complex that spends another trillion in an effort to rule the global economy; Wall Street’s successful legislative effort to accumulate ½ of national wealth in the hands of the 1%.

Illinois is indeed burdened by a regressive state/local tax system that is easy prey for austerity-mongers. Moreover, both the Koch Brothers-Rauner Republican Party and the Goldman Sachs-Madigan-Emanuel Democratic Party are in on the fix.
